Foundation Overview
Based in Chicago, IL, Biff Ruttenberg Foundation has awarded 134 grants totaling $2,959,673 to organizations in Illinois, California and 8 other states across the US. Individual grants range from $10 to $303,385, with a median award of $1,500.

Form 990-PF Research Tips
- Review Part XV for detailed grant recipient information and funding purposes
- Check Part I for total assets, annual giving amounts, and payout requirements
- Examine Part VIII for key personnel compensation and board structure
- Look for trends across multiple years to understand giving patterns
